This is a terrible loss to the boating community.
Steve (Owner of HTM), Ken Lane (Engine Builder) and Chuck aka Mr.Pumps on the boards (HTM Racing) + 1 other (Unkown) were killed today at Castaic Lake.
The boat had run 150mph earlier this week (30 HTM Twin 950 HP motors) I'm unsure how fast the boat was going during the incident. For that matter it's unsure as to what happened. For right now 1 body has been recovered and the other three have not been found. Local news showed the area from an aerial view. There was no sign of the boat, but it left a huge oil slick (more likely fuel) where it happened.

For the east coasters,

Lake Castaic is a very small (about 7-8 miles with a large C shape) but VERY DEEP lake, more then 300' in that area. They are currently looking for the wreckage of the boat and the bodies. The water is pretty murky on that lake..
